WebDec 23, 2024 · Differentiate u = x^2 + 1 with respect to x to get du/dx = 2x and differentiate y = u^7 with respect to u to get dy/du = 7u^6. Multiply dy/du by du/dx to cancel out the du and get dy/dx = 7u^6 * 2x = 14x * u^6. Substitute u = x^2 + 1 into dy/dx = 14x * u^6 to get your answer, which is dy/dx = 14x (x^2 + 1)^6. Thanks! I need help with: Help typing in your math problems boy dress clothingWebFor example, differentiate f (x) = e 1/x. If the power of the exponential function is a fraction, rewrite it as an indice. 1 / x can be rewritten as x -1. Writing this fraction as an index allows us to differentiate it. u = x -1 and so, u’ = -x -2.
